다음을 통해 공유


EdmTypeSemantics 클래스

미리 정의된 EDM 형식의 의미 체계를 제공합니다.

상속 계층

System.Object
  Microsoft.Data.Edm.EdmTypeSemantics

네임스페이스:  Microsoft.Data.Edm
어셈블리:  Microsoft.Data.Edm(Microsoft.Data.Edm.dll)

구문

‘선언
<ExtensionAttribute> _
Public NotInheritable Class EdmTypeSemantics
‘사용 방법
public static class EdmTypeSemantics
[ExtensionAttribute]
public ref class EdmTypeSemantics abstract sealed
[<AbstractClassAttribute>]
[<SealedAttribute>]
type EdmTypeSemantics =  class end
public final class EdmTypeSemantics

EdmTypeSemantics 유형에서 다음 멤버를 표시합니다.

메서드

  이름 설명
공용 메서드정적 멤버 ApplyType 이 행 형식 정의에 대한 참조를 반환합니다.
공용 메서드정적 멤버 AsBinary 이 참조가 이진 형식인 경우 형식 정의에 대한 유효한 이진 형식 참조를 반환합니다.그렇지 않은 경우에는 잘못된 이진 형식 참조를 반환합니다.
공용 메서드정적 멤버 AsCollection 이 참조가 컬렉션 형식인 경우 형식 정의에 대한 유효한 컬렉션 형식 참조를 반환합니다.그렇지 않은 경우에는 잘못된 컬렉션 형식 참조를 반환합니다.
공용 메서드정적 멤버 AsComplex 이 참조가 복합 형식인 경우 형식 정의에 대한 유효한 복합 형식 참조를 반환합니다.그렇지 않은 경우에는 잘못된 복합 형식 참조를 반환합니다.
공용 메서드정적 멤버 AsDecimal 이 참조가 10진수 형식인 경우 형식 정의에 대한 유효한 10진수 형식 참조를 반환합니다.그렇지 않은 경우에는 잘못된 10진수 형식 참조를 반환합니다.
공용 메서드정적 멤버 AsEntity 이 참조가 엔터티 형식인 경우 형식 정의에 대한 유효한 엔터티 형식 참조를 반환합니다.그렇지 않은 경우에는 잘못된 엔터티 형식 참조를 반환합니다.
공용 메서드정적 멤버 AsEntityReference 이 참조가 엔터티 참조 형식인 경우 형식 정의에 대한 유효한 엔터티 참조 형식 참조를 반환합니다.그렇지 않은 경우에는 잘못된 엔터티 참조 형식 참조를 반환합니다.
공용 메서드정적 멤버 AsEnum 이 참조가 열거형 형식인 경우 형식 정의에 대한 유효한 열거형 형식 참조를 반환합니다.그렇지 않은 경우에는 잘못된 열거형 형식 참조를 반환합니다.
공용 메서드정적 멤버 AsPrimitive 이 참조가 기본 형식인 경우 형식 정의에 대한 유효한 기본 형식 참조를 반환합니다.그렇지 않은 경우에는 잘못된 기본 형식 참조를 반환합니다.
공용 메서드정적 멤버 AsRow 이 참조가 행 형식인 경우 형식 정의에 대한 유효한 행 형식 참조를 반환합니다.그렇지 않은 경우에는 잘못된 행 형식 참조를 반환합니다.
공용 메서드정적 멤버 AsSpatial 이 참조가 공간 형식인 경우 형식 정의에 대한 유효한 공간 형식 참조를 반환합니다.그렇지 않은 경우에는 잘못된 공간 형식 참조를 반환합니다.
공용 메서드정적 멤버 AsString 이 참조가 문자열 형식인 경우 형식 정의에 대한 유효한 문자열 형식 참조를 반환합니다.그렇지 않은 경우에는 잘못된 문자열 형식 참조를 반환합니다.
공용 메서드정적 멤버 AsStructured 이 참조가 구조적 형식인 경우 형식 정의에 대한 유효한 구조적 형식 참조를 반환합니다.그렇지 않은 경우에는 잘못된 구조적 형식 참조를 반환합니다.
공용 메서드정적 멤버 AsTemporal 이 참조가 임시 형식인 경우 형식 정의에 대한 유효한 임시 형식 참조를 반환합니다.그렇지 않은 경우에는 잘못된 임시 형식 참조를 반환합니다.
공용 메서드정적 멤버 InheritsFrom 잠재적 기본 형식이 테스트할 형식의 상속 계층 구조에 있는지 여부를 확인합니다.
공용 메서드정적 멤버 IsBinary 이 참조가 이진 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sBoolean 이 참조가 부울 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sByte 이 참조가 바이트 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sCollection 이 참조가 컬렉션을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sComplex 이 참조가 복합 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sDateTime 이 참조가 DateTime 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sDateTimeOffset 이 참조가 DateTimeOffset 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sDecimal 이 참조가 10진수 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sDouble 이 참조가 double 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sEntity 이 참조가 엔터티 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sEntityReference 이 참조가 엔터티 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sEnum 이 참조가 열거형 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sFloating 이 참조가 부동 소수점 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sGuid 이 참조가 GUID 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sInt16 이 참조가 Int16 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sInt32 이 참조가 Int32 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sInt64 이 참조가 Int64 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sIntegral(EdmPrimitiveTypeKind) 이 기본 형식 종류가 정수 형식을 나타내는지 여부를 확인합니다.
공용 메서드정적 멤버 IsIntegral(IEdmTypeReference) 이 참조가 정수 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sOrInheritsFrom 형식이 다른 형식과 동등한지 아니면 다른 형식에서 파생되었는지 확인합니다.
공용 메서드정적 멤버 IsPrimitive 이 참조가 기본 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sRow 이 참조가 행 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sSByte 이 참조가 SByte 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sSignedIntegral 이 참조가 부호 있는 정수 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sSingle 이 참조가 single 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sSpatial(EdmPrimitiveTypeKind) 이 형식 종류가 공간 형식을 나타내는지 여부를 확인합니다.
공용 메서드정적 멤버 IsSpatial(IEdmType) 이 정의가 공간 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sSpatial(IEdmTypeReference) 이 참조가 공간 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sStream 이 참조가 스트림 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sString 이 참조가 문자열 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sStructured(EdmTypeKind) 이 형식 종류가 구조적 형식을 나타내는지 여부를 확인합니다.
공용 메서드정적 멤버 IsStructured(IEdmTypeReference) 이 참조가 구조적 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sTemporal(EdmPrimitiveTypeKind) 이 형식 종류가 임시 형식을 나타내는지 여부를 확인합니다.
공용 메서드정적 멤버 IsTemporal(IEdmTypeReference) 이 참조가 임시 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 IsTime 이 참조가 Time 형식을 참조하는지 여부를 확인합니다.
공용 메서드정적 멤버 PrimitiveKind 이 참조의 정의 기본 종류를 반환합니다.

맨 위로 이동

스레드 보안

이 유형의 모든 공용 static(Visual Basic에서는 Shared) 멤버는 스레드로부터 안전합니다. 인스턴스 멤버는 스레드로부터의 안전성이 보장되지 않습니다.

참고 항목

참조

Microsoft.Data.Edm 네임스페이스